Challenge events for 2014!

Everyone needs a goal to get the ball rolling to get fit in 2014:

Trekking up Snowdon (Wales) in May will be followed by the popular London Nightrider event in June, before the third and final challenge – the London to Amsterdam Cycle in August.

These challenges are open to anyone who wishes to take part, including individuals or corporate teams who want to make a difference in supporting disadvantaged and vulnerable people in Watford and the surrounding areas.

Jane Pattinson, Director at Watford Mencap, said: “We at Watford Mencap are absolutely delighted to be chosen as the 2014 charity partner for Watford FC’s Community Sports and Education Trust and we are really looking forward to working together over the next year. Although affiliated to national Mencap, Watford Mencap is a charity in its own right and does not receive any funding from them, so by taking part in one of these exciting challenges people will be able to make a real difference to the lives of local people with learning disabilities and their families in South West Herts.”

Rob Smith, Community Director at the Hornets’ Community Trust, added: “There are many similarities between ourselves and Watford Mencap, with the day to day sustainability of the charity our main priority, and we are delighted to be working with them. A financial climate of continuing funding cuts makes the continuation of much-needed community work a real challenge, so we would like to encourage as many individuals and corporate organisations to get involved in these fundraising events. Join us and you can make a real difference to our community.”

Fundraising Challenges 2014

The trek is just £29 registration fee with a minimum sponsorship required of £185.

The Nightrider is just £39 to register and a minimum sponsorship of £175

The London To Amsterdam Bike Ride is just £99 and a minimum sponsorship of £400.

All of these challenges are great corporate team building events. Part of the package includes training rides with Giant Bikes in Radlett and training treks with FS Fitness.
